Similarly, our tech devices can gain unauthorized access to our brains by prompting us to distraction. Facebook’s first president, Sean Parker, admitted as much when he described how the social network was designed to manipulate our behavior. “It’s a social-validation feedback loop,” he said. “Exactly the kind of thing that a hacker like myself would come up with, because you’re exploiting a vulnerability in human psychology.”
